From the British Invasion 2014 Tour Facebook page run by Andrew Sandoval:
We are sad to announce that word reached us today from Europe that Gerry Marsden has taken seriously ill and that his doctor has barred him from any travel until he recovers. As a result, he will unfortunately have to miss the upcoming British Invasion Tour dates. We ask for your support and good thoughts towards his healthy recovery. "It is with deep regret that Gerry has had to withdraw from the British Invasion US Tour due to a sudden illness,” said Marsden’s spokesman today. “Gerry is extremely sad to be letting his fans down; however he hopes the tour is a great success and wishes his fellow artists a happy and wonderful tour."
All ten of the dates will go ahead as scheduled with Denny Laine, Billy J. Kramer, Chad & Jeremy, Mike Pender's Searchers and added guest, Terry Sylvester (of the Hollies, Swinging Blue Jeans and Escorts). They promise a stellar night of beat music and sonic surprises. Peter Asher will also join the tour as a guest at The Ridgefield Playhouse and Saban Theatre. Other dates include The Wellmont Theater, Sands Bethlehem Event Center, The Keswick Theatre, Harrah's Resort Southern California, Mountain Winery Concerts, The Palace Theatre and NYCB Theatre at Westbury.
